1. [1-14C]Oleic acid is shown to be directly converted to [1-14C]linoleic acid , to [1-14C]α-linolenic acid in both plant leaves , the green alga Chlorella vulgaris. 2. This conversion is inhibited by anaerobiosis , by the absence of light. 3. The preparation of subcellular fractions from C. vulgaris which desaturate both oleic acid , linoleic acid is described. 4. Demonstrable cofactors are molecular oxygen , NADH or NADPH. The CoA ester of oleic acid is the preferred substrate. 5. Fractionation studies suggest that the desaturase activity resides in the chloroplast , an oleic acid activation enzyme occurs in the cytoplasm.
